Clovis East came into Friday's match having lost four straight, but that streak is now in the rearview. They and the Buchanan Bears finished up on equal footing with a 1-1 draw on Friday. The result was nothing new for the Timberwolves as the team haven't won a game since January 4th.
Their goal came courtesy of Bryan Reyna, which was the first he's scored this season.
Clovis East's draw makes their record 4-8-2 this season. Meanwhile, Buchanan's record is now 13-1-5.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Clovis East will challenge Clovis North at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Clovis East's last three contests have been decided by no more than a goal, so don't be surprised if it's a close one. As for Buchanan, they will square off against Clovis at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Clovis is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 3.4 goals per game this season.
